Enovix Establishes R&D Center of Excellence in India to Accelerate AI-2™ Platform Development

Core Viewpoint - Enovix Corporation has established an R&D Center of Excellence in Hyderabad, India, aimed at accelerating the development of its second-generation battery platform, AI-2, into 2025 [1][2]. Group 1: R&D Center Details - The new R&D facility spans 18,000 square feet and is located in HITEC City, Hyderabad, employing around 40 full-time employees, primarily engineers and scientists with advanced degrees [2]. - The Hyderabad team will utilize advanced battery modeling and machine learning to expedite the development of AI-2 prototypes for engineering evaluation within the year [2][3]. - The center is designed to integrate electrochemical and mechanical modeling, materials development, and rapid prototyping, which will enhance the speed of AI-2 development [3][4]. Group 2: AI-2 Development Process - The AI-2 product development will leverage global resources, with the Korean team focusing on manufacturing silicon anodes 50% faster than previous methods [3]. - Prototype batteries will be produced in Malaysia, streamlining the transition from R&D to manufacturing, which previously caused delays with the AI-1 technology [3]. - The Hyderabad lab can produce approximately 2,600 prototypes annually and test up to 750 small cells simultaneously, facilitating rapid materials evaluation [4]. Group 3: Leadership Insights - Enovix CEO Raj Talluri emphasized the depth of engineering talent in India and the importance of integrating various development processes to accelerate innovation [5]. - Chairman T.J. Rodgers noted that the Hyderabad R&D center is a permanent improvement to avoid delays experienced with the AI-1 platform, comparing India's educational system favorably to that of the U.S. [7]. - The company aims to replicate Intel's successful strategy of having parallel R&D teams working on multiple generations of technology simultaneously [7]. Group 4: Company Mission and Vision - Enovix is committed to delivering high-performance batteries that enhance the capabilities of various technology products, from IoT devices to vehicles [8]. - The company adopts a materials-agnostic approach to battery development, ensuring flexibility and safety while remaining at the forefront of battery technology innovation [8].
